Summary
Winner of the Palme d'Or at the **Cannes Film Festival**, UNDER THE SUN OF SATAN tells the story of Donissan, a mediocre seminarist haunted by Evil and the failure of his divine mission. He mortifies his body and is unable to establish any rapport with his parishioners, until the day the abbot meets young Mouchette who has just committed a mortal sin. Based on Georges Bernanos's novel of the same name and starring Academy Award-nominated actor Gérard Depardieu (*Life of Pi*). Nominated for 7 **César Awards** including Best Film, Best Actor (Gérard Depardieu), Best Actress (Sandrine Bonnaire), Best Director, and Best Cinematography. *"...Mysterious and powerful. Pialat, an atheist, has made a deeply spiritual film in the canon of Dreyer and Bresson..." - Laura Clifford, **Reeling Reviews***
